이동 평균 및 볼륨 확인과 결합된 클라우드 모멘텀 크로스오버 전략

MA SMA
생성 날짜: 2024-07-26 17:38:28 마지막으로 수정됨: 2024-07-26 17:38:28
복사: 0 클릭수: 465
avatar of ChaoZhang ChaoZhang
1
집중하다
1617
수행원

이동 평균 및 볼륨 확인과 결합된 클라우드 모멘텀 크로스오버 전략

개요

클라우드 유동량 크로스 전략은 평균선과 거래량 확인을 결합한 통합적인 거래 전략으로, 잠재적인 거래 기회를 식별하기 위해 여러 기술적 지표를 결합한다. 이 전략은 주로 시야의 클라우드 그래프, 이동 평균선과 거래량 지표를 사용하여 시장 추세와 거래 신호를 결정한다. 전략의 핵심 아이디어는 가격이 클라우드를 돌파하는 동시에 이동 평균선과 거래량을 확인하여 거래 신호의 신뢰성을 높이는 것이다.

전략 원칙

  1. 첫눈에 보이는 지도의 구성요소:

    • 변환 선 (Conversion Line): 9주기 (최고 가격 + 최저 가격) / 2의 간단한 이동 평균
    • 기준선 (Base Line):26주기의 (최고 가격 + 최저 가격) /2의 간단한 이동 평균
    • 선행 선 A ((Leading Span A): ((전환선 + 기준선) /2
    • 선도 띠 B (Leading Span B): 52주기 (최고 가격 + 최저 가격) / 2의 간단한 이동 평균
  2. 이동 평균:

    • 빠른 이동 평균: 20주기 종전 가격의 간단한 이동 평균
    • 느린 이동 평균: 50 주기의 종결 가격 간단한 이동 평균
  3. 수요 확인:

    • 현재 거래량은 전기 거래량의 120%를 넘습니다.
  4. 거래 신호:

    • 다중 조건: 선행 A, 빠른 이동 평균 및 느린 이동 평균보다 높은 가격, 동시에 거래량 확인을 충족
    • 공백 조건: 선행 A, 빠른 이동 평균 및 느린 이동 평균보다 낮은 가격, 동시에 거래량 확인을 충족

전략적 이점

  1. 다중 확인: 한눈에 볼 수 있는 클라우드 그래프, 이동 평균 및 거래량의 3차원 확인을 결합하여 거래 신호의 신뢰도를 높인다.

  2. 트렌드 추적: 초시계 그래프와 이동 평균을 사용하여 중·장기 트렌드를 효과적으로 포착하고 가짜 돌파구를 줄일 수 있습니다.

  3. 유연성: 각 지표의 매개 변수를 조정하여 다른 시장 환경과 거래 품종에 적응 할 수 있습니다.

  4. 거래량 확인: 거래량 확인을 추가하면 가짜 브레이크 신호를 필터링하여 거래 성공률을 높일 수 있습니다.

  5. 시각화: 시시 그래프와 이동 평균이 직관적으로 차트에 표시되어 거래자가 시장 상황을 신속하게 판단할 수 있습니다.

전략적 위험

  1. 지연성: 모든 지표는 지연성을 가지고 있으며, 빠르게 변화하는 시장에서 거래 기회를 놓칠 수 있습니다.

  2. 가짜 브레이크: 복수의 확인이 사용되었음에도 불구하고 흔들리는 시장에서 가짜 브레이크 신호가 발생할 수 있습니다.

  3. 매개 변수 민감성: 전략의 성능은 매개 변수 설정에 민감할 수 있으며 충분한 피드백과 최적화가 필요합니다.

  4. 과도한 거래: 특정 시장 조건에서 과도한 거래 신호가 발생하여 거래 비용을 증가시킬 수 있습니다.

  5. 시장 적응성: 이 전략은 트렌드가 뚜렷한 시장에서 더 잘 작동할 수 있고, 흔들리는 시장에서는 더 잘 작동하지 않을 수 있다.

전략 최적화 방향

  1. 동적 변수 조정: 시장의 변동률에 따라 동적으로 변동하는 지표 변수를 고려하여 다른 시장 환경에 적응 할 수 있습니다.

  2. 스톱로스 및 스톱을 추가: 적절한 스톱로스 및 스톱로스 메커니즘을 도입하여 위험을 더 잘 제어하고 수익을 잠금 할 수 있습니다.

  3. 시간 필터: 시간 필터를 추가하여 시장 개시 및 종료와 같은 큰 변동의 기간 동안 거래를 피하십시오.

  4. 트렌드 강도 확인: ADX와 같은 트렌드 강도 지표를 도입하여 트렌드가 충분히 강할 때만 거래 할 수 있습니다.

  5. 다중 시간 주기의 분석: 거래 신호의 신뢰성을 높이기 위해 더 긴 시간 주기와 결합하여 분석한다.

  6. RSI 또는 MACD와 같은 다른 기술 지표를 추가하여 거래 신호를 추가 확인합니다.

  7. 자금 관리 최적화: 다양한 시장 조건과 신호 강도에 따라 포지션 크기를 동적으로 조정한다.

요약하다

클라우드 다이내믹 크로스 전략은 평행선과 거래량 확인을 결합한 종합적인 거래 시스템으로, 일회성 클라우드 그래프, 이동 평균 및 거래량 지표를 결합하여 비교적 신뢰할 수 있는 거래 프레임워크를 제공합니다. 이 전략의 장점은 다수의 확인 메커니즘과 트렌드 추적 능력이지만, 지표 지연 및 변수 민감성 등의 도전에 직면합니다.

전략 소스 코드
/*backtest
start: 2023-07-20 00:00:00
end: 2024-07-25 00:00:00
period: 1d
basePeriod: 1h
exchanges: [{"eid":"Futures_Binance","currency":"BTC_USDT"}]
*/

//@version=5
strategy("Ichimoku Clouds Strategy with Moving Averages and Volume Confirmation", overlay=true)

// Define input variables
conversion_period = input.int(9, title="Conversion Line Period")
base_period = input.int(26, title="Base Line Period")
span_b_period = input.int(52, title="Span B Period")
displacement = input.int(26, title="Displacement")
fast_ma_length = input.int(20, title="Fast MA Length")
slow_ma_length = input.int(50, title="Slow MA Length")
volume_threshold_percent = input.float(20, title="Volume Threshold (%)")

// Calculate Ichimoku Clouds
conversion_line = ta.sma((high + low) / 2, conversion_period)
base_line = ta.sma((high + low) / 2, base_period)
span_a = (conversion_line + base_line) / 2
span_b = ta.sma((high + low) / 2, span_b_period)

// Plot Ichimoku Clouds
plot(span_a, color=color.blue, title="Span A")
plot(span_b, color=color.red, title="Span B")

// Calculate moving averages
fast_ma = ta.sma(close, fast_ma_length)
slow_ma = ta.sma(close, slow_ma_length)

// Plot moving averages
plot(fast_ma, color=color.green, title="Fast MA")
plot(slow_ma, color=color.orange, title="Slow MA")

// Volume condition
volume_confirmation = volume > volume[1] * (1 + volume_threshold_percent / 100)

// Entry conditions
long_condition = close > span_a and close > fast_ma and close > slow_ma and volume_confirmation
short_condition = close < span_a and close < fast_ma and close < slow_ma and volume_confirmation

if (long_condition)
    strategy.entry("Long", strategy.long)
if (short_condition)
    strategy.entry("Short", strategy.short)